About Me
My Background
I am a Doula. My passion is preserving the family unit, through education, advocacy, and empowerment leading me to choose to become a professional Doula, trained and certified through DONA International.
In addition to being a Doula, I am a Registered Nurse and no stranger to the healthcare industry, having spent 5 years as a Hospital Corpsman in the United States Navy and 17 years as a Registered Nurse in various disciplines.
